This year for Christmas I got my husband a beer brewing kit for Christmas from the Brooklyn Brew Shop. After seeing it featured on Uncrate I knew it was the gift for him!
And ever since Christmas he's been looking forward to the weekend that we'd get it started. Well this was the weekend. Although the kit contains most everything you need, we still needed a trip to Bed Bath & Beyond to get another pot big enough to brew in, a large mesh strainer, and a funnel. Actually, you'd be surprised and what trouble we had finding a big enough strainer and a funnel. We ended up at Auto Zone for a 99 cent funnel after the only option at Bed Bath & Beyond was a fancy set for $9. But after the errands, we cleaned and prepped the kitchen and got started!


And it is definitely a process. From start to finish you are looking at about a 4 hour endeavor. But it was a fun way to spend an afternoon, and it was the most excited I had ever seen my husband in the kitchen! Here's Brooklyn Brew Shop's 2 minute video on How to Brew Beer. This weekend I also attempted Olivia's Caramel Sea Salt Brownies for the second time. Let me tell you, I cannot get that recipe right. The first time I tried to follow her recipe, but ended up with a disgusting mound of oily brownie batter. Like, disgusting oily. So this time I cheated and used a boxed brownie mix and added the home made caramel sauce. FAIL. I thought I could get away with not using the heavy cream in the recipe, but after still not quite getting the right texture, I'm thinking this is a necessary ingredient. They still tasted good, but the caramel was not quite caramely. Alas, I am bound and determined to get these right! I WILL try again!
